What You Can Do on WebCRIMS
- Defendant Lookup β Search for an individual's criminal case details using their full name
- Case Identifier Search β Find specific cases using a docket number, indictment number, or summons number
- Calendar Search β View upcoming court schedules and appearance dates for specific courts or attorneys
Courts Covered
WebCRIMS primarily covers:
- All criminal courts in New York City
- Nassau and Suffolk Counties
- County Courts in the Ninth Judicial District
- Erie County Court and Buffalo City Court
How to Use WebCRIMS
Step by Step information for how to use webcrims
- Visit β Go to the New York State Unified Court System's WebCRIMS page at iapps.courts.state.ny.us β free, no login needed
- Choose β Select Defendant Search, Case Search, or Court Calendar based on what you have
- Select β Choose your location β NYC, Long Island, Ninth Judicial District, or Erie County
- Enter β Input the defendant's name, case/docket/summons number, or select a date
- Review β Click a case to see next court date, courtroom, judge and charge
To look up a case or monitor upcoming court dates visit the official New York State Unified Court System portal directly. The system is free, publicly accessible, and requires no login or registration for standard searches.
Important Note: WebCrims is intended for viewing pending criminal cases. Sealed records and some older, disposed cases are not accessible through this portal. For civil cases, you would use a different system called NYSCEF

History Of WebCrims
WebCrims is a public online portal introduced by the New York State Unified Court System in 2005 to improve access to criminal court records. It offers free electronic search tools that allow users to look up criminal cases, view upcoming court dates, and access basic case disposition information.
In the late 1990s, New York State began developing online court databases, and in the early 2000s the Office of Court Administration launched the iApps system, which included WebCrims. The platform officially went live for New York City courts in September 2005 and later expanded across Nassau, Suffolk, the Hudson Valley, and Erie County. In the 2010s, an attorney portal (eTrack) was introduced, and today WebCrims handles millions of case searches annually.
Search Methods Available on WebCrims
WebCrims provides three simple ways to search for criminal case information. Choose the option based on the details you currently have.
π€ Defendant Search
Find case records by entering the defendantβs full or partial name. This option is helpful if you do not have a case number, and results can often be refined using details like county or date of birth.
π Case Identifier Search
Access a case quickly using a docket number, indictment number, summons number, or other case identifier. This method works best when you already have official case information from legal documents.
π Court Calendar Search
Check upcoming hearings and daily court schedules for a specific courtroom, court part, or date. This option is useful for tracking scheduled appearances and court proceedings.
π Court Calendar Search
The court calendar search shows every case scheduled in a specific courtroom (called a "part") on a specific day. Instead of looking up a single defendant, you see the full docket the judge will hear. This feature helps you find out about upcoming court dates for cases.
Step-by-step guide
- 1 Find the Calendar: On WebCrims, look for the "Court Calendar" feature.
- 2 Choose a Courthouse: Select the correct courthouse from the list provided. This list includes all courthouses in the city.
- 3 Review Schedule: The calendar will show cases listed by their docket number or name, along with all relevant dates.
You can also find information for specific attorneys or firms and even have copies of your calendar emailed to you through the "Attorney/Firm Calendars" section. To find the next court date for a NYC Criminal Court case, select the correct courthouse and review the schedule.
